Changing Your Child’s Heart

Changing Your Child’s Heart by Steve Sherbondy, published by Tyndale House Publishers, Inc. in 1998, offers insights into parenting that focus on fostering genuine relationships with children. This edition spans 397 pages and is presented in English. The book emphasizes the importance of addressing a child’s attitude rather than merely their behavior, providing parents with practical, biblical examples to navigate the challenges of raising children.
Readers will discover strategies that encourage embracing conflict as a means to strengthen relationships within the family. The content draws on themes of family dynamics, child rearing, and spiritual growth, offering a unique perspective on parenting that integrates psychological insights with religious principles. This approach aims to equip parents with the tools necessary to engage effectively with their children, ensuring that the heart of the child remains central to the parenting process.
